Amazing Arthropods - A Certificate Course in Arthropod Biology

Immerse yourself in the mesmerizing world of arthropods - the buzzing bees, shimmering butterflies, stealthy scorpions, and curious crawling creatures that surround us in gardens, forests, waters, and even within our homes. If you’re fascinated by these wonders of nature, get ready for an exhilarating experience! This engaging course will introduce you to the secret lives of scorpions, spiders, moths, and more, fostering a deeper scientific awareness about their roles in nature and conservation.

Syllabus

  • Introduction to Arthropoda
  • Classification and Evolution of Arthropoda
  • Arthropod Morphology
  • Adaptations
  • Life-Cycle
  • Butterflies and Moths
  • Social Insects
  • Bugs and Beetles
  • Insect Pests and Their Natural Enemies
  • Medically Important Insects
  • Honey, Silk, and Lac
  • Food and Feeding Habits
  • Scorpions and Spiders
  • Ticks, Mites, and Other Arachnids
  • Shrimps, Prawns, Lobsters, and Other Crustaceans
  • Arthropod-Plant Interactions
  • Field Identification of Arthropods
  • Arthropod Communication and more…
